

No.2ベストアンサー
- 回答日時:
例えば、C列に対して設定するとします。
C1セルがアクティブな状態で、
入力値の種類
ユーザー設定
数式
=ISERROR(FIND(" ",C1))
※半角スペースを含まない場合のみ許可
でいかが?
----------------------------------------------------------------
[abc def]のように、文字列の中途にスペースが入る場合を許容するのであれば、
=RIGHT(C1,1)<>" "
※半角スペースで終わらない場合のみ許可
----------------------------------------------------------------
[abcdef ]のように、全角スペースが入る場合も禁止するのであれば、
=AND(ISERROR(FIND(" ",C1)),ISERROR(FIND(" ",C1)))
※半角スペースも全角スペースも含まない場合のみ許可
----------------------------------------------------------------
・禁止する場合についてではなく、許可する場合について設定する
・個々の文字ではなく、文字列全体についての判定を考える
のがポイントです。
deus_ex_machina様、ありがとうございました。早々にご回答下さったというのに、こちらからのお礼が遅くなってしまい、申し訳ございませんでした。
お教え頂いた数式で、希望通りに設定出来ました。今後、入力規則を定める際には、お教え頂いた2つのポイントを参考にさせて頂きます。本当にありがとうございました。
No.1
- 回答日時:
データ>入力規則でデータの入力規則画面を表示させます。
《設定タブ》
入力値の種類はユーザー設定。
空白を無視するチェックボックスのチェックを外します。
数式テキストボックス内でスペースを入力します。※単純にスペースキーを押すだけです。
《エラーメッセージタブ》
スタイル、タイトル、エラーメッセージを任意に編集します。
《入力時メッセージタブ》
セルの選択時にメッセージを表示するチェックボックスのチェックを外します。
お試しください。
この回答への補足
---Blue---様、ありがとうございました。
早速教えて頂いた通りに設定してみました。
ですが、教えて頂いた方法ですと[abcdef****]と入力した場合だけではなく、[abcdef]とスペースを無しにして入力した場合もエラーと認識されてしまいます。
スペースを入力した場合のみエラーと認識させる方法がないものでしょうか。ご存知であればぜひご教授下さい。
宜しくお願い致します。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) VBA ドロップダウンリストを残して値のみクリア 2 2022/10/27 05:42
- Excel(エクセル) エクセルの数式で教えてください。 1 2023/02/02 10:20
- Excel(エクセル) データ入力規則リスト 空白を無視 3 2022/07/13 15:11
- Word(ワード) スペースを1回押したら前回入力したのを最初に出るようにしたい 1 2023/06/10 14:34
- Excel(エクセル) Excel ドロップダウンリスト(入力規則)に関してです データの入力規則で元データ79000行のド 3 2023/07/17 10:06
- Excel(エクセル) Excelの入力規則にいれる関数について 7 2022/12/22 10:19
- Excel(エクセル) エクセルで指定範囲にある名前と重複した場合に入力できないようにしたい 1 2023/07/13 09:58
- Excel(エクセル) EXCEL 和暦を西暦に変換する方法について 4 2023/03/02 20:57
- Excel(エクセル) Excelについて Excel初心者です。 日報に数字を入力する時、誤った数字を入れると、セルが赤く 6 2023/03/31 17:05
- iPhone(アイフォーン) iPhoneの機能 文字入力の時入力欄を長押しすると、コピー ペースト とか出てきますが、そこに出て 2 2023/08/14 22:53
このQ&Aを見た人はこんなQ&Aも見ています
-
Excelで入力禁止文字を設定したい
その他(ソフトウェア)
-
エクセルの入力規則で半角英数字と一部記号のみ許可
Excel(エクセル)
-
リストと一致する値のセルを塗りつぶしたい。
その他(Microsoft Office)
-
-
4
エクセルの入力規則で「空白を無視する」
Excel(エクセル)
-
5
VBAで保存しないで閉じると空のBookが残る
Excel(エクセル)
-
6
エクセルで英数大文字のみの入力制限は可能ですか
Excel(エクセル)
-
7
【エクセル】 入力規則:リストで空欄を防ぎたい
Excel(エクセル)
-
8
エクセルで半角カナや特殊文字を入力制限する
Excel(エクセル)
-
9
Excelで、空白を表示したい
Excel(エクセル)
-
10
エクセルファイルを値でのみしか貼り付けできないようにする
Excel(エクセル)
-
11
条件付き書式で、結果が1行ずれる
Excel(エクセル)
-
12
エクセルである行以下全部を削除する方法
Excel(エクセル)
-
13
Excelで全角の数字が半角になってしまう
Excel(エクセル)
-
14
Excelで、ボタンにコメントをつけたい。
Excel(エクセル)
-
15
Excelの条件付き書式設定の太い罫線
Excel(エクセル)
-
16
エクセル:マクロ「Application.CutCopyMode = False」って?
Excel(エクセル)
-
17
エクセルのセル内に全角数字を入力したいのにエンターを押すと自動で半角になってしまいます。
Excel(エクセル)
-
18
Excel 条件付き書式:条件を半角文字にしたい
Excel(エクセル)
-
19
エクセルファイルを開く時、常に同じシートから開くようにするには?
Windows Vista・XP
-
20
EXCEL 表の書式のみ変更不可(保護)したい
Excel(エクセル)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Excelで全角の数字が半角になっ...
-
エクセルのセル内に全角数字を...
-
エクセルで数字を入力すると自...
-
エクセルで文字列としての指数...
-
ExcelのIF文のバグ?
-
エクセルで1と入力し0001000001...
-
Excel関数について(時間の出し方)
-
エクセルのセルや文字を点滅表...
-
文字の上にバーをつけるには?
-
空欄セルに"特定文字"を自動入...
-
Excelで時間順で並べ替えしたい
-
エクセルの数字入力について
-
エクセルで時刻を全角かつコン...
-
フリーソフト:リンク収集で?
-
EXCELで特定の文字列を入力→エ...
-
WORD2003で乗数の表示
-
エクセルのマクロでメッセージ...
-
エクセル ユーザー名義の使い方
-
エクセルで分数を約分しないで...
-
Excelで入力の前後に括弧をつけ...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ルのセル内に全角数字を...
-
Excelで全角の数字が半角になっ...
-
エクセルで文字入力してEnterキ...
-
エクセルで【0.5日と1日】を表...
-
エクセルのセルや文字を点滅表...
-
セルに数字を入れると×1000にな...
-
Excelで【1-1】【1-2】【1-3】...
-
エクセルで文字列としての指数...
-
Excelで時間順で並べ替えしたい
-
EXCELで特定の文字列を入力→エ...
-
入力規則でスペース入力を禁止...
-
WORD2010 差し込み印刷の時間...
-
Excelで時間を1:30→1.3で表示し...
-
平方センチメートルの入力の仕方
-
少数点以下2桁以上の入力でエ...
-
エクセルで分や秒の合計や平均...
-
EXCEL セルの書式設定(ユーザー...
-
エクセルで自動的にイコール(...
-
文字の上にバーをつけるには?
-
EXCELで勝手に予測入力される
おすすめ情報